Oak firewood: one of the best types of heating fuel



Oak firewood has long enjoyed a reputation as a reliable and efficient fuel for fireplaces and stoves. Its characteristic density and high energy density provide stable heat over a long period of time, which is especially valuable during the colder months.

One of the main advantages of oak is its high calorific value. On average, oak firewood produces more heat per kilogram than many other woods, allowing for lower fuel consumption and maintaining a comfortable temperature in the home for longer without frequent refilling.

The long burn time of oak logs, coupled with their moderate flame speed, makes them a convenient choice for nighttime heating or maintaining a warm microclimate for extended periods. Furthermore, oak firewood produces less aggressive smoke and a less intense odor than some softwoods.

However, the effectiveness of oak firewood depends largely on its proper preparation. The moisture content of the wood should be reduced to approximately 20% or less; otherwise, energy efficiency decreases and excess condensation can enter the chimney. Optimal drying takes several months to a year, depending on storage conditions.

To keep oak firewood in good condition, it's recommended to store it dry and well-ventilated, under a roof or in a shed where moisture doesn't accumulate. It's recommended to stack the firewood with the roots facing upward to allow air to circulate around each log, and to regularly tie the logs to facilitate air circulation.

It's important for users to remember: oak requires proper preparation to avoid overloading the stove with excess moisture and to ensure efficient heat output. With proper care, oak firewood remains one of the most economical and environmentally friendly heating options.
